The global e-fuel market size was valued at USD 8.75 billion in 2024. The market is projected to grow from USD 11.74 billion in 2025 to USD 87.92 billion by 2032, exhibiting a CAGR of 33.33% during the forecast period. North America dominated the E-fuel market with a share of 47.88% in 2024. The e-fuel market in the U.S. is projected to grow significantly, reaching an estimated value of USD 31.36 billion by 2032, driven by the integration of renewable energy sources and decarbonization goals.

Europe dominates the E-Fuel market owing to strong political support, mature renewable energy infrastructure, and significant investment in hydrogen technology. Germany, the Netherlands, France, and Denmark are leading with large-scale pilot projects and hydrogen-ready infrastructure.
Asia-Pacific is emerging as a key region due to rising renewable capacity and strategic hydrogen programs in countries like Japan, South Korea, China, and Australia.
